Как вставить чертеж из AutoCAD в Excel: 5 проверенных методов

Интеграция инженерной документации в табличные отчеты — рутинная, но критически важная задача для сметчиков, проектировщиков и снабженцев. Часто возникает необходимость сопроводить спецификацию оборудования визуальным эскизом или добавить фрагмент плана к ведомости объемов работ. Простое копирование экрана не всегда дает нужный результат, так как теряется читаемость линий или масштабирование нарушает пропорции объекта. Вам необходимо выбрать правильный метод, который сохранит векторную четкость и позволит редактировать данные при необходимости.

Существует несколько способов переноса графики из среды CAD в табличный процессор, и каждый из них имеет свои уникальные особенности. Некоторые методы позволяют внедрять чертеж как внедренный объект, другие превращают его в статичную картинку высокого качества. Выбор конкретного алгоритма действий зависит от того, планируете ли вы в дальнейшем изменять геометрию чертежа или вам нужен просто финальный вид для печати. В этой статье мы детально разберем технические нюансы каждого подхода, чтобы вы могли избежать распространенных ошибок при верстке отчетов.

Важно понимать, что файлы AutoCAD содержат огромные массивы метаданных, слоев и типов линий, которые табличный процессор может некорректно интерпретировать при прямой вставке. Оптимизация веса файла становится ключевым фактором, если вы работаете с тяжелыми проектами. Неправильный подход может привести к тому, что таблица станет весить сотни мегабайт и будет открываться несколько минут. Мы рассмотрим, как минимизировать размер документа, сохранив при этом наглядность графической части.

Метод копирования через буфер обмена (OLE)

Самый быстрый и интуитивно понятный способ, которым пользуются большинство инженеров, — это стандартное копирование через буфер обмена. Вы выделяете нужные объекты в чертеже, нажимаете Ctrl+C и вставляете их в ячейку таблицы с помощью Ctrl+V. В этом случае создается связь OLE (Object Linking and Embedding), позволяющая редактировать чертеж двойным кликом, запуская движок AutoCAD прямо внутри окна таблицы. Это удобно, когда нужно оперативно вносить правки в эскиз без переключения между окнами программ.

Однако у этого метода есть существенные недостатки, о которых стоит знать заранее. При вставке большого количества объектов или сложных штриховок файл таблицы может значительно увеличить свой объем. Кроме того, при отображении на экране линии могут выглядеть размытыми или иметь артефакты сглаживания, которые исчезают только при печати или экспорте в PDF. Внедренные объекты часто занимают больше места, чем растровые изображения аналогичного визуального качества.

Если вы выбрали этот путь, убедитесь, что на целевом компьютере также установлена программа, создавшая объект, иначе редактирование будет недоступно. Для корректного отображения важно правильно настроить масштаб при вставке, так как по умолчанию единицы измерения могут не совпадать. Используйте предварительный просмотр, чтобы убедиться, что чертеж вписался в отведенную область ячейки или страницы.

⚠️ Внимание: При использовании OLE-связей файл таблицы становится зависимым от версии установленной программы CAD. Если получатель отчета использует более старую версию софта, чертеж может отобразиться некорректно или превратиться в нечитаемый набор символов.

Вставка чертежа как растрового изображения

Когда редактирование графической части не планируется, а важна стабильность отображения на любых устройствах, оптимальным решением является вставка изображения. Для этого в AutoCAD нужно перейти в меню печати или экспорта и выбрать формат PNG или JPG с высоким разрешением. Затем в таблице используйте вкладку «Вставка» и выберите пункт «Рисунки», указав путь к сохраненному файлу. Этот метод гарантирует, что внешний вид чертежа не изменится ни при каких обстоятельствах.

Главное преимущество растрового формата — независимость от установленного программного обеспечения получателя. Картинка откроется даже на планшете или смартфоне, где нет возможности запустить тяжелые инженерные приложения. Кроме того, размер файла таблицы с картинками обычно предсказуем и управляем, если не злоупотреблять избыточным разрешением. Растровая графика идеально подходит для финальных версий отчетов, отправляемых заказчику.

Однако следует помнить о потере векторных свойств: при сильном увеличении изображение начнет «пикселить», теряя четкость контуров. Чтобы избежать этого, экспортируйте чертеж с запасом по разрешению, например, установив размер листа в 3000-4000 пикселей по большей стороне. Также при экспорте в JPG могут появляться артефакты сжатия вокруг тонких линий, поэтому формат PNG предпочтительнее для технической документации.

📊 Какой метод вставки вы используете чаще всего?
Копирование через буфер обмена (OLE)
Вставка как картинка (PNG/JPG)
Экспорт в PDF и вставка объекта
Специальная вставка (Metafile)
Не вставляю, использую ссылки

Использование формата PDF для сохранения векторной графики

Золотой серединой между редактируемостью и совместимостью является использование универсального формата PDF. В отличие от растровых изображений, PDF сохраняет векторную структуру линий, что позволяет масштабировать чертеж без потери качества. В Excel можно вставить PDF-файл как объект, который будет открываться в стандартном просмотрщике документов. Это профессиональный подход, часто используемый в корпоративной среде для формирования архивов проектной документации.

Процесс выглядит следующим образом: в AutoCAD выполняется печать в виртуальный принтер Adobe PDF или Microsoft Print to PDF, после чего полученный файл внедряется в таблицу. Такой объект весит немного больше, чем простая картинка, но обеспечивает идеальную четкость шрифтов и размеров при любом зуме. Векторный формат гарантирует, что даже самые тонкие линии будут отображаться корректно на принтерах с высоким DPI.

Стоит отметить, что некоторые версии табличных процессоров могут отображать превью только первой страницы PDF, даже если файл многостраничный. Для навигации внутри документа пользовател придется открывать объект. Тем не менее, это один из самых надежных способов зафиксировать геометрию чертежа в неизменном виде, защитив его от случайных правок.

⚠️ Внимание: При вставке PDF-объектов убедитесь, что на компьютерах пользователей установлены актуальные драйверы просмотра, иначе файл может не открыться или отображаться как пустой белый прямоугольник.

Как уменьшить размер PDF перед вставкой?

Для оптимизации веса файла используйте команду «Очистка» (Purge) в AutoCAD перед печатью, удаляя неиспользуемые блоки и стили. Также при экспорте в PDF отключайте сохранение слоев и геопозиционирования, если они не требуются для финального документа.

Специальная вставка: Metafile и Picture (Enhanced Metafile)

Многие пользователи не знают о существовании функции «Специальная вставка», которая позволяет конвертировать чертеж в формат Enhanced Metafile (EMF) или Picture (Metafile). Этот метод объединяет преимущества векторной графики и легкости растровых изображений. После копирования объектов в AutoCAD в таблице нужно выбрать «Вставить» → «Специальная вставка» и выбрать пункт «Рисунок (Metafile)». В результате чертеж превращается в набор векторных примитивов, понятных операционной системе Windows.

Полученное изображение можно разгруппировать (функция «Разгруппировать» в меню работы с рисунками) и превратить в нативные фигуры таблицы, хотя для сложных чертежей это делать не рекомендуется из-за риска нарушения структуры. Основное достоинство метода — отличное качество отображения на экране и при печати, сравнимое с оригиналом, но без тяжеловесности OLE-объектов. Формат Metafile автоматически адаптируется к разрешению экрана, обеспечивая гладкие линии.

Однако стоит учитывать, что сложные типы линий, градиентные заливки и некоторые виды штриховок могут упроститься или исчезнуть при конвертации. Этот метод лучше всего подходит для планов, схем и чертежей, выполненных преимущественно линиями и текстом. Для трехмерных моделей или визуализаций с рендерингом данный способ не подойдет, так как он не поддерживает сложные световые эффекты.

☑️ Чек-лист подготовки чертежа к вставке

Выполнено: 0 / 5

Автоматизация процесса с помощью макросов VBA

Для специалистов, которым требуется вставлять сотни чертежей регулярно, ручная работа становится неэффективной. В таких случаях на помощь приходит язык программирования VBA (Visual Basic for Applications). С помощью макроса можно автоматизировать процесс: скрипт может сам открывать файлы DWG, конвертировать их в изображения и вставлять в соответствующие ячейки таблицы рядом с номенклатурой. Это требует начальных знаний программирования, но экономит часы работы.

Суть метода заключается в использовании библиотеки AcadDocument для взаимодействия с AutoCAD и объектов Pictures в Excel. Макрос может считывать список путей к файлам из колонки А и вставлять соответствующие изображения в колонку Б. Автоматизация исключает человеческий фактор, гарантируя, что ни один чертеж не будет пропущен или перепутан.

Реализация такого решения требует настройки безопасности макросов в таблице и наличия установленных библиотек AutoCAD на компьютере пользователя. Если вы не готовы писать код самостоятельно, существуют готовые плагины и надстройки, которые добавляют кнопку «Вставить чертеж» прямо на ленту инструментов. Для разовых задач этот метод может быть избыточен, но для потоковой обработки данных он незаменим.

⚠️ Внимание: Макросы могут содержать вредоносный код. Никогда не включайте макросы в файлах, полученных от неизвестных источников, и всегда проверяйте код перед запуском, чтобы избежать потери данных.

Сравнение методов и итоговые рекомендации

Выбор оптимального способа вставки зависит от конкретных целей вашего проекта и требований к документу. Чтобы структурировать информацию и помочь вам принять решение, мы подготовили сводную таблицу, сравнивающую основные характеристики рассмотренных методов. Обратите внимание на баланс между качеством, размером файла и возможностью редактирования.

Метод Качество графики Размер файла Редактируемость Совместимость
OLE (Копирование) Высокое (Вектор) Большой Полная (через CAD) Низкая (нужен CAD)
Растр (PNG/JPG) Среднее (Пиксели) Средний Нет Максимальная
PDF Объект Идеальное (Вектор) Средний/Большой Ограниченная Высокая
Metafile (EMF) Высокое (Вектор) Малый Частичная Высокая (Windows)

Если ваша цель — создать легкую презентацию или отчет для руководства, который будут смотреть с разных устройств, выбирайте растровые изображения или PDF. Если же вы ведете рабочий журнал проекта и вам нужно постоянно вносить изменения в эскизы, используйте OLE-связи. Для печати проектной документации на широкоформатных плотниках или в высококачественных брошюрах незаменим формат Metafile или внедренный PDF.

В заключение стоит отметить, что современные облачные сервисы и совместная работа предлагают новые возможности, такие как вставка ссылок на чертежи в AutoCAD Web или OneDrive. Однако классические методы, описанные выше, остаются актуальными и надежными, особенно когда требуется автономная работа без доступа к интернету. Экспериментируйте с разными вариантами, чтобы найти идеальный баланс для ваших задач.

Почему чертеж в Excel выглядит размытым?

Размытость чаще всего возникает при использовании растровых изображений (JPG) с низким разрешением или при масштабировании маленького изображения до больших размеров. Также проблема может быть в настройках сглаживания шрифтов в самой программе Excel. Попробуйте увеличить DPI при экспорте из CAD или использовать векторные форматы (PDF, EMF).

Можно ли вставить 3D-модель из AutoCAD в Excel?

Прямая вставка 3D-моделей с возможностью вращения внутри ячейки таблицы невозможна стандартными средствами. Вы можете вставить 3D-вид как статичное 2D-изображение (сделав скриншот или экспорт вида) или внедрить объект OLE, который будет открываться в отдельном окне AutoCAD. Для интерактивного 3D лучше использовать ссылки на файлы или специализированные просмотрщики.

Как сохранить пропорции чертежа при вставке?

При вставке через буфер обмена или OLE пропорции обычно сохраняются автоматически. Если вы вставляете картинку, убедитесь, что при изменении размера вы держите зажатой клавишу Shift (в старых версиях) или используете угловые маркеры масштабирования, чтобы не исказить пропорции. В настройках печати AutoCAD всегда выбирайте опцию «Вписать в лист» или задавайте точный масштаб 1:1.

Увеличится ли размер файла Excel, если вставить 100 чертежей?

Да, размер файла значительно увеличится. Каждый внедренный объект добавляет свой вес. Если один чертеж весит 1 МБ, то 100 чертежей добавят около 100 МБ к размеру файла, плюс накладные расходы структуры таблицы. Для работы с большим количеством графики рекомендуется использовать ссылки на файлы или сводные таблицы с миниатюрами.